UNF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review

213 of the 4,488 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Unifirst Corp (UNF)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$2.13B — down 18% from $2.59B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 36 funds closed out of UNF and 31 opened new positions — a net loss of 5 holders — while 65 trimmed existing stakes and 81 added.

The largest buyer was Janus Henderson Group, adding an estimated $13.5M. The largest seller was William Blair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$18.1M sold.
